Sierra de las Canas Wilderness Study Area
A rugged desert mountain range in Socorro County, west-central New Mexico, managed by BLM's Socorro Field Office. The area features the Loma de las Canas Ridgecrest with colorful multi-layered geology (sandstone, limestone, siltstone, shale), sheer rock escarpments, deep narrow canyons, mesa tops, and badlands. Desert vegetation includes yuccas, cholla, prickly pear cacti, and ocotillo; spring wildflowers appear seasonally. Located north of Socorro, accessible from I-25 Escondida exit #152 via NM 408 and the Quebradas Backcountry Byway. Dispersed camping, hiking, photography, wildlife viewing, and stargazing are permitted in this wilderness study area.
